This gene encodes a member of the patched gene family. The encoded protein is the receptor for sonic hedgehog a secreted molecule implicated in the formation of embryonic structures and in tumorigenesis as well as the desert hedgehog and indian hedgehog proteins. This gene functions as a tumor suppressor. Mutations of this gene have been associated with basal cell nevus syndrome esophageal squamous cell carcinoma trichoepitheliomas transitional cell carcinomas of the bladder as well as holoprosencephaly.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ants encoding different isoforms. Additional splice variants have been described but their full length sequences and biological validity cannot be determined currently. [provided by RefSeq Jul 2008]
